(Jerusalem Center for Security and Foreign Affairs) Dr. Dan Diker - Oct. 7 destroyed the myth that the Palestinian-Israeli conflict was political in nature and solvable by territorial compromise. Demonstrations in the West celebrating Hamas's atrocities represent symptoms of a deeper civilizational crisis. Demonstrators chanting in favor of a U.S.-designated terrorist organization, while demonizing America's steadfast democratic ally, is a result of American universities' systematic undermining of support for the U.S.-Israel alliance through post-colonialist frameworks. The speed with which American institutions mobilized to justify Hamas's atrocities revealed how deeply the "globalize the intifada" strategy had penetrated Western societies. An Israeli victory over Hamas constitutes an American victory over an axis of anti-Western adversaries determined to capture and reshape the Middle East and the international order. The ideological threat to Israel and the U.S.-led Western alliance - and the West's response to it - will determine whether the liberal international order survives.
